We’re looking for experienced Pipeline Engineers to join our teams across the UK and support major water utility investment programmes working on detailed design and Design & Build projects for water, wastewater, and bioresources infrastructure.

Key Responsibilities
  • Design and Analysis
  • Develop designs for water and wastewater pipelines, including pressurised and gravity systems.
  • Perform hydraulic calculations and modelling to ensure optimal performance.
  • Developing and optimising pipeline routing solutions, balancing technical feasibility, environmental constraints, and cost efficiency to deliver robust designs for major infrastructure projects
  • Project Delivery
  • Prepare drawings, specifications, and technical documentation.
  • Support procurement and construction phases, ensuring compliance with design standards.
  • Collaboration
  • Work closely with multidisciplinary teams to integrate pipeline solutions into broader project frameworks.
  • Liaise with clients and stakeholders, presenting technical findings and recommendations.
  • Compliance and Standards
  • Ensure designs meet regulatory requirements, health and safety standards, and environmental guidelines.
  • Innovation and Best Practice
  • Stay current with industry developments, materials, and technologies to deliver efficient and sustainable solutions.
About You
  • Degree in Civil, Mechanical, or Environmental Engineering (or equivalent).
  • Proven experience in pipeline design within the UK Water Industry.
  • Familiarity with Civil 3D, ArcGIS or similar.
  • Knowledge of relevant standards and codes (WRc, BS EN, etc.).
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ills.
  • Ability to work collaboratively and manage multiple priorities.
Preferred
  • Exposure to Design & Build projects and contractor collaboration.
  • Understanding of surge/transient analysis and associated software.
  • Chartered Engineer status (CEng) or working towards professional accreditation.
